I have driven thru there a few times. I saw quite a few foreigners. Not as much as Dumaguete which is a ferry ride away. It is actually my second choice after Subic. The major detractor is lack of a decent hospital. I felt relatively safe on my stopovers there.

Dipolog is a safe heaven to live there. As for muslims, they are people as all of us. If you mean muslim rebels, kidnapping cases etc...do not let the bad press kill your peace in mind. Simply all the mass media (which are not Muslim owned/controlled, totally the opposite) whenever something happens and muslims involved they exploited beyond any limit. Their basic purpose is not to inform but to brain wash that muslims are bad etc.

Anyway,

I have been many times to Dipolog, I even own a nice residential lot of 1000m2 overlooking etc. There is a nice hospital in the area, just outside of the city, 10min tricycle ride towards the airport.

I would retire there with no worries, it is a rather clean city. The expats are in their majority expats and not sexpats, from all over the world. They gather together every weeks and similar, perhaps any member here from Dipolog can tell you more.

My self though I am not the kind of provincial living person, I want the big city to be within a driving range of 1-2 hours and that's what I have here. I made my house, my business, my life all here...no meaning of going anywhere else to retire.
